Google catches Music Trends via GTalk

This new feature i was trying in my GTalk asks me if i want to contribute to the survey of trends YES/NO.

It sure looks like GOOGLE Music Trends are being collected for the Zeitgeist or something. Well maybe another way of Google getting its statistics, or is it upto something ?

Now, whatever Google is integrating has already been done in YM!

How come such a hype with GTalk then?

It all started with orkut integration, much like Yahoo360 integration. Then was to enable chat history to be able to send offline messages, which was there in yahoo since for ever! Then came file Transfer, and hello! Yahoo did it earlier!

One new thing which wasnt a copy from anywhere was leaving voicemail. Not something extraordinary, but a feature that stands for GTalk.

As of now, finally, Music status, a pure copy of YM!

I am a fan of Google, its products and ideas. But when i think about it,YM! was a provider of all these cool features.

Google’s One big step ahead of YM! is with the popularity,clean fresh feel of its products, say GMAIL for instance. Clean, fresh, appealing (how much ever copied from others, which used to be the tag for Microsoft!), and clearly very much practical.

The giant is getting all the integration of services, that a person needs when online, available with one word. GOOGLE.

I sure am getting used to it, almost reluctant to use any other service!
